Yes, I think that removing the pink tint will reveal the underlying color grading, specific just for this edition; of course, regrading it using a 1997 SE 35mm as color reference will be great but, if this scan is available, will be a way better way as source for a project.

I think that, with some patience and skill, would be not that hard to find a way to remove this pink tint, using some proper reference images.

I must add this: a direct comparison with the '04 reveals that in many shots where '97 has a strong pink tint - like in the Orange Tantive corridors - '04 is better, while in some others - like inside shots of the Death Star - '97 is better… maybe a “mixed” color grading could be an idea for another project! 😄
